When it comes to selecting the perfect platform for your WordPress website, two names consistently emerge: Bluehost and SiteGround. Both present robust hosting solutions tailored specifically for WordPress users, making the choice a difficult one.

Let's a comprehensive comparison to help you determine which platform best accommodates your needs.

Both Bluehost and SiteGround are highly regarded for their performance, security features, and customer support. They also offer a range of plans to address diverse budgets and website requirements.

However, key differences exist between the two platforms.

SiteGround here excels with its lightning-fast loading speeds, achieved through advanced caching technologies and a network of powerful servers. Bluehost, on the other hand, is known for its budget-friendly pricing plans and user-friendly interface, making it a favored choice for beginners.

Ultimately, the best platform for you depends on your specific needs and priorities. If speed is paramount, SiteGround wins top. But if budget is a primary concern, Bluehost offers a compelling value proposition.

Optimize Your WordPress Website: Insights from Bluehost and SiteGround

To ensure your website flourishes, optimization is key. Both SiteGround and SiteGround, reputable hosting platforms, offer valuable tips for maximizing your WordPress website's performance.

  • First and foremost, prioritize site speed. Compress images, leverage browser optimization, and choose a reliable hosting plan. This contributes to faster loading times, enhancing user experience and search engine rankings.
